Yes, I'm a computer scientist, developer for more than twenty years. I started in the nineties, programming in assembly code with the Commodore 64, and I never stopped, until today. I have been developing for Android for the last 9 years approximately.
Well, the key feature is "multiple layers", so the most challenging thing was dealing with multiple bitmaps in memory and perform (complex) matrix transformations in order to be able to edit these layers independently.

Well, it’s difficult to calculate because many updates have been made. The biggest work was prior to the first version, back in 2016; that could have taken about six months of fulltime work. And after that, add a few weeks of development for each update. I don't know, perhaps a year in total, more or less.
I've always had 3 things in mind: Multiple layers, selection masks, and intuitive use.
I think there are a lot of photo editing apps, but very few allow to work with multiple layers and also selection masks. Masks are essential to correct photographs; also, highlight colors by areas, correct backlight, etc.
There are many things on the to-do list, but perhaps the first to appear will be perspectives, free transformations, and some more text editing options.

Love photo editing? Multi Layer is a full-featured photo editor able to edit and compose images in multiple layers. It supports the selection tool (manual and magic wand tool) to selective editing brightness, contrast, saturation, hue, and RGB color levels.
And of course, you'll also be able to apply lots of automatic filters to your pictures and decorate them adding text, hundreds of picture frames, stickers, and overlays.
Edited pictures may be shared and saved as PNG files (supports transparency) and also as standalone projects (.multilayerphoto). It integrates a file explorer able to load&save pictures locally or even in your Local Network (WiFi LAN).
This app is able to do any photo editing action: edit each layer independently, superimpose layers, blend modes, background eraser with transparency, magic wand to select and edit eye color, red-eye whitening, etc. Create amazing effects such as flip and superimpose a mirror image, create collages, watermark overlay, and so on.
